In a win against the Blackhawks on Tuesday night, Alex Ovechkin scored his 800th goal with a hat trick. Ovechkin became the third player in NHL history to reach this milestone, joining the company of Wayne Gretzky and Gordie Howe.

Alex Ovechkin Chasing History

Reaching 800 goals brings Ovechkin within one goal of tying Gordie Howe for second in league history. Howe scored 801 goals in 1,767 regular-season games over 26 NHL seasons with the Detroit Red Wings and Hartford Whalers. With more than half the season ahead of him, he is likely to reach this milestone as well. This would then put Wayne Gretzky as the only person ahead of him. Gretzky went on to have 894 goals in 20 seasons.

Recap of Reaching 800 Goals

Ovechkin scored his 798 goals just 24 seconds into the game. He scored the next goal of the game around seven minutes later to give him his 799th and the Capitals the 2-0 lead. In the third period after Anthony Mantha took the puck away from Blackhawks defensemen Jack Johnson, Ovechkin scored reaching his 800th goal and a hat trick. “It was great,” Ovechkin said. “Obviously, the first couple of goals were good bounces, and the third one, he gave me a nice pass and I just have to put it in. The puck was on my curve, so I knew I just have to put it up and it’s in.”

Many hats were thrown onto the ice and Ovechkin received a long-standing ovation from the Capitals crowd. “That’s great, cheering my name, throw their hats,” Ovechkin said. “Even in the warmup, I was feeling that energy right away. The fans watch me and the fans want to see those historical moments.”

More Milestones

Last night made it his 29th hat trick, moving him into sixth all-time. Also, the third goal was his 20th of the season which makes him the third player in NHL history to reach these 20 goals in 18 consecutive seasons. Alex was the first player to reach 800 goals with one team.
